Description

(E)-Methyl 2-(Benzylideneamino)Acetate is a versatile organic building block characterized by its Schiff base and ester functionalities. This compound is crucial for the synthesis of complex molecules, offering a reactive handle for further chemical transformations. It is primarily sought after by research and development chemists in the pharmaceutical and agrochemical industries for creating novel active ingredients and intermediates.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of potential drug candidates, particularly those requiring amino acid derivatives or Schiff base metal complexes.
  • Agrochemical Synthesis: Used in the research and development of new pesticides, herbicides, and plant growth regulators.
  • Ligand for Catalysis: Serves as a starting material for preparing specialized ligands used in asymmetric catalysis and coordination chemistry.
  • Organic Synthesis Building Block: Employed in academic and industrial R&D for constructing heterocycles, peptidomimetics, and other fine chemicals.
  • Material Science Research: Investigated for the development of organic semiconductors, polymers, and advanced functional materials.

Basic Information

Product Name (E)-Methyl 2-(Benzylideneamino)Acetate
CAS No. 138495-05-3
Molecular Formula C10H11NO2
Molecular Weight 177.20 g/mol
Synonyms Methyl (2E)-2-(benzylideneamino)acetate; Methyl N-benzylidene-glycinate; Glycine, N-(phenylmethylene)-, methyl ester; Methyl 2-[(E)-phenylmethylideneamino]acetate; Benzaldehyde, (methoxycarbonylmethylene)hydrazone; (E)-Methyl 2-(benzylideneamino)ethanoate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to prevent moisture absorption, which may affect product stability and performance.
